Output 95d51d9fc36ef41d5b34464d0fbae72ebdcd43c59f6dc94e0ae0db60fbc42e9a:1

value
17356000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a539b906273fafff59dfd96522668646e44794 OP_EQUAL
address
9ysyKzhNw71wQxEy61kKpVgcnokHJCQ4gu
transaction
95d51d9fc36ef41d5b34464d0fbae72ebdcd43c59f6dc94e0ae0db60fbc42e9a